The Cost of Perfect Wheels: How Much Does Tire Balancing Set You Back?
One of the primary concerns for car owners is the cost of achieving perfect wheels. So, how much does tire balancing typically set you back? The answer varies greatly depending on several factors, including the type of vehicle, location, and service provider.
On average, a balanced tire set can range from $20 to $50. However, for high-end vehicles or specialty wheels, the cost can escalate significantly, with some balancing services costing upwards of $200 or more. To give you a better idea, here are some estimated costs for different services:
- Standard tire balancing: $20-$50
- Tire rotation and balancing: $30-$75
- High-performance tire balancing: $100-$250
- Specialty wheel balancing: $150-$300 or more

Can I Balance My Tires Myself?
While it’s technically possible to balance your tires yourself, it’s essential to remember that proper balancing requires specialized equipment and expertise.
Unless you’re an experienced mechanic or have the necessary tools, it’s recommended to leave tire balancing to the professionals. Incorrect balancing can lead to reduced ride quality, uneven tire wear, and even safety hazards.
